*1 When loading a stack of paper, the printed side may be marked when it is fed in. If this happens, load paper one

sheet at a time.

*2 You can specify the print setting easily by using the Easy-PhotoPrint provided with the

Setup CD-ROM

.

*3 Feeding from the cassette can damage the printer. Always load in the auto sheet Feeder.

*4 Canon genuine paper is produced and stored to get optimum printing quality. We recommend using Canon genuine

paper.

*5 If you are using this paper, you cannot print in the 35 mm/1.38 inches margin on the top and bottom edges.

If you choose a special paper size for Fine Art Paper in the printer driver, a limit is set to prevent printing in the 35
mm/1.38 inches margin on the top and bottom edges of the paper.

When using plain paper (64 gsm or 17 lb), up to 150 sheets (13 mm or
0.52 inches in height) can be loaded in the auto sheet feeder and
cassette respectively. Select

Plain Paper from Media Type in the printer

driver.
